Hotel Description

Itoen Hotel Toi, located at 3864 Yagisawa, Izu, Shizuoka 410-3303, Japan, offers a peaceful and rejuvenating experience overlooking the stunning Suruga Bay. This relaxed hot spring hotel is perfectly positioned just 1 km from the historical Toi Gold Museum, 2 km from the rejuvenating Toi Hot Spring, and 7 km from the scenic Two Lovers Point. Guests can enjoy a minimalist design that emphasizes calm and simplicity, with rooms that provide a cozy, welcoming atmosphere. Whether you're looking to unwind in the natural hot springs or explore the picturesque surroundings, this hotel provides the perfect base for a relaxing stay.
The rooms at Itoen Hotel Toi are designed for ultimate comfort and relaxation. Each room features modern amenities such as satellite TV, desks, and sitting areas, while some rooms are enhanced with tatami floors, futons, and traditional chabudai dining tables. For a more luxurious experience, upgraded rooms come with private balconies and soaking tubs, with some offering breathtaking views of the bay.
The hotel also provides several unique amenities to enhance your stay. Enjoy a meal at the casual restaurant, which serves a buffet dinner and is frequently praised by guests. For those seeking leisure, there's a lounge offering sweeping views of the bay, a seasonal outdoor pool, and communal bathhouses with natural hot spring water. Other recreational options include a game room, karaoke, and table tennis, ensuring that there’s something for everyone.
Accessibility to local attractions and public transport is convenient, with the hotel being a short distance from several key sights. Toi Gold Mine, a fascinating historical site, is just a 5-minute drive away, while the tranquil Toi Beach is only 6 minutes away by car. Guests can also take a leisurely 9-minute drive to Lover’s Cape, where they can enjoy panoramic views of the bay and Mount Fuji.

This is the only Itoen Hotel in Toi Onsen. There are occasional buses from Shuzenji, but they take a lot of time and money, so you'll probably have no choice but to rent a car. The location is such that it seems like the only place to watch the sunset. Thanks to that, the view is spectacular, but to be honest, it's built on a cliff, so it's a bit disappointing. The parking lot is small and the staff will guide you and force you to park in a narrow space. Still, there is not enough space, so it stops even in the driving space. Therefore, in the morning, you will have to move them away, so you should expect it to take some time to get them out. The hot springs do not change genders, and there are no open-air baths. I'm so disappointed. There is a sauna, but it can only accommodate about 2 people. The food was average, but the tuna in the pickled tuna bowl was on the service menu, but it wasn't really that eye-catching.
